* Review solely about the multiplayer as it is to me the only replayability value of the game *

I had originally posted a scathing review of the beta and since not many (none really) issues were adressed since then, I need to say this here: If you want a campaign game, get the game, you'll have fun. If you wanted a great multiplayer experience, don't bother.

The lack of server browser and real servers is crippling this game since the very beginning. Someone quits the lobby and turned out to be the host? Let's wait another 60 seconds for the game to start. The host quits the game mid-play? Let's wait for the "server" to reconnect. Oh wait... It never reconnects cause the host left. Half the enemy team quits and you're now playing 6v2? Too bad, you can't switch team, no auto-balance either. You want to play with your friends in public servers so you gather 5 buddies, you get all psyched, you have a full team, what can go wrong? The previous statement applies here: one random joins, it's 6v1, 2, 6v2 etc. If you're lucky you can make 2 parties of 3 and pray to all the gods that you can join the same game. You can't even vote for maps reliably in the lobby: it either doesn't register your vote or it launches a totally different map than what was shown half the time. That's not even all the quirks, just some of the most frustrating ones.

The most ironic part of it all is that 3 DLCs were made, all of them purely focused on multiplayer and guess what? Instead of improving the gameplay and quirks they just fix the menu (which is only really a banner to tell you when their DLCs are on sale) and pump out the same rehashed BS per DLC: 3 new FPS-crippling maps, a new demon, a new gun, hack modules and all the customizations. Wonderful. Please fix your game before it's abandoned, it would honestly be a shame.

Where to start? There is no reason why anyone should get this version. The multiplayer setting of Doom 3 BFG is so absurd that I have to assume the devs decided to make the worst ♥♥♥♥♥♥♥ game ever. I'll try to keep the list of horrors to a minimum:

1. No dedicated servers: in other words, you can only play with local people or else the lag will make you want to kill everyone in sight. Seriously, the game pairs you up with ANYONE. Regardless of the area in the world you are. Average ping here is about 250.

2. Absolute lack of multiplayer settings: WOOP. There is pretty much only 3D settings. As in no option for your in-game name (uses your steam name), team switches, votes...

3. Microphones are always on. Why in the ♥♥♥♥ would this be even CONSIDERED AS A GOOD THING?

4. Volume controls: What I mean here is that if you happen to want to play with your music playing, THE VOLUMES WILL KEEP GOING UP AND DOWN. WHAT THE ♥♥♥♥.

I think that's enough for the game. The only redeamable feature of this bundle is the original Doom and the revisited campaign of Doom3.
